This survey is a tool of collecting feedback by learners on the online modules presented by echoing.eu based on a set of practices and design methods whose core philosophy is to include end-users as active participants in the design process and reflect on how we interact, work and learn in the context of co-creating projects for solving real life challenges.
Echoing is a project that strives to establish successful projects of collaboration between Higher education and small and larger cultural organisations and NGOs in 5 different EU countries.

Target Groups: Staff of all levels and students of HEIs. Also, stakeholders in the cultural and creative sector and cultural organisations. 

Titles of the modules

Module 1 - Greece, W2L: Open innovation in academia-society cooperation: examples of cultural heritage preservation in a crisis situation. 

Module 2 - Bulgaria, Sofia University: Datafication of Collections: Opportunities for Innovation in the novel European Data Space for Cultural Heritage. COMING

Module 3 -Santa Anna University, Italy Development of an Open Innovation approach through the co-creation of Immersive Virtual Heritage applications.

Module 4 - Estonia, Tartu University: Craft as an empowering tool for community and cultural heritage

Module 5 - Norway, NTNU University: Co-designing projects for the cultural sector. Discover the important processes, tools, and skills needed.
